对象存储集群meta存储池,深入解析对象存储集群meta存储池的构建与优化策略
- 综合资讯
- 2024-11-07 16:49:47
- 2

对象存储集群meta存储池的构建与优化策略分析,涵盖集群架构设计、性能调优、安全性保障等方面,旨在提升集群稳定性和效率,保障海量数据高效管理。...
对象存储集群meta存储池的构建与优化策略分析,涵盖集群架构设计、性能调优、安全性保障等方面,旨在提升集群稳定性和效率,保障海量数据高效管理。
随着互联网的飞速发展,数据存储需求日益增长,对象存储(Object Storage)作为一种新兴的存储技术,凭借其高扩展性、高可用性和低成本等优势,逐渐成为企业存储的首选,在对象存储系统中,meta存储池作为元数据管理的核心组件,其性能直接影响着整个系统的稳定性和效率,本文将深入解析对象存储集群meta存储池的构建与优化策略,以期为相关技术人员提供参考。
meta存储池概述
1、元数据定义
元数据是描述数据的数据,用于记录对象存储系统中对象的存储信息,如对象的名称、大小、类型、存储位置、权限等,meta存储池主要负责元数据的存储、检索、更新和删除等操作。
2、meta存储池功能
(1)存储对象元数据:包括对象的基本信息、存储位置、权限等。
(2)管理对象生命周期:包括对象的创建、删除、修改等操作。
(3)维护数据一致性:保证元数据与存储数据的一致性。
(4)提供数据备份与恢复功能:保证元数据的安全性和可靠性。
meta存储池构建策略
1、数据模型设计
(1)采用关系型数据库:关系型数据库具有成熟的技术、丰富的功能以及良好的兼容性,适合存储大量元数据。
(2)采用NoSQL数据库:NoSQL数据库具有高并发、高可用性和分布式存储等特点,适合处理海量元数据。
2、分布式存储架构
(1)采用主从复制:将meta存储池分为主节点和从节点,主节点负责处理元数据请求,从节点负责同步数据。
(2)采用分布式存储:将元数据分散存储在多个节点上,提高数据访问效率和系统可靠性。
3、负载均衡策略
(1)基于轮询的负载均衡:按照请求顺序将请求分配到不同的meta存储池节点。
(2)基于IP哈希的负载均衡:根据请求的IP地址将请求分配到不同的meta存储池节点。
4、高可用性设计
(1)采用故障转移机制:当主节点发生故障时,从节点可以自动接管主节点的任务。
(2)采用数据备份策略:定期对元数据进行备份,确保数据安全。
meta存储池优化策略
1、索引优化
(1)建立合适的索引:针对元数据表中的常用字段建立索引,提高查询效率。
(2)优化索引结构:根据查询需求调整索引结构,降低查询成本。
2、数据缓存
(1)采用内存缓存:将常用元数据缓存到内存中,减少数据库访问次数。
(2)采用分布式缓存:将缓存数据分散存储在多个节点上,提高数据访问效率和系统可靠性。
3、数据压缩
(1)采用数据压缩算法:对元数据进行压缩,降低存储空间占用。
(2)采用压缩解压缩算法:在数据传输过程中对元数据进行压缩和解压缩,提高传输效率。
4、系统监控
(1)实时监控系统性能:通过监控系统性能,及时发现并解决潜在问题。
(2)定期进行系统优化:根据系统运行情况,定期对meta存储池进行优化。
meta存储池作为对象存储集群的核心组件,其性能直接影响着整个系统的稳定性和效率,本文从构建策略和优化策略两方面对meta存储池进行了深入解析,旨在为相关技术人员提供参考,在实际应用中,应根据具体需求和场景,选择合适的构建和优化策略,以提高对象存储集群的性能和可靠性。
本文链接:https://www.zhitaoyun.cn/655334.html
发表评论